An NBC news reporter is trying to get an interview with Casey Anthony but she’s reportedly only agreed if she can get a book deal.
However, book publishers want NOTHING to do with her and are refusing to give a cent of their money to give her a deal.
Three of the biggest book publishers have come right out and refused, saying there’s absolutely no way they would agree to sign her.
Simon and Schuster says:
“We are 100% not interested. We are NOT NOT NOT interested. Simon & Schuster is not publishing, and has never intended to publish, any book by Casey Anthony, her family, or any member of her team.”
Harper Collins says:
“We are planning on publishing the Prosecutor├óΓé¼Γäós book who was involved in the Casey Anthony case, so we have no plans in releasing a Casey Anthony book. We├óΓé¼Γäóre sticking with the prosecutor.”
Penguin Group says:
“We have no plans on doing a book deal with Casey Anthony.”
Another publisher went so far to say:
“Hell no…it’s bloody money.”
